diff options
| author | Christian Fowler <spider@viovio.com> | 2010-06-02 14:50:52 +0000 |
|---|---|---|
| committer | Christian Fowler <spider@viovio.com> | 2010-06-02 14:50:52 +0000 |
| commit | be6edbc0d650fd1b28d35255c28a6fa1079f1dc6 (patch) | |
| tree | b2a27fd65b1f42804b6749d84b39e905dde4e33a | |
| parent | 0da50e47775d5456de3116609757d4e5d547dd7f (diff) | |
| download | liberty-be6edbc0d650fd1b28d35255c28a6fa1079f1dc6.tar.gz liberty-be6edbc0d650fd1b28d35255c28a6fa1079f1dc6.tar.bz2 liberty-be6edbc0d650fd1b28d35255c28a6fa1079f1dc6.zip | |
comment code to create custom html definition to allow target attributesCVS_HEAD
| -rw-r--r-- | plugins/filter.htmlpurifier.php | 13 |
1 files changed, 7 insertions, 6 deletions
diff --git a/plugins/filter.htmlpurifier.php b/plugins/filter.htmlpurifier.php index 3064854..ef173f1 100644 --- a/plugins/filter.htmlpurifier.php +++ b/plugins/filter.htmlpurifier.php @@ -1,6 +1,6 @@ <?php /** - * @version $Header: /cvsroot/bitweaver/_bit_liberty/plugins/filter.htmlpurifier.php,v 1.30 2010/05/31 14:16:42 spiderr Exp $ + * @version $Header: /cvsroot/bitweaver/_bit_liberty/plugins/filter.htmlpurifier.php,v 1.31 2010/06/02 14:50:52 spiderr Exp $ * @package liberty * @subpackage plugins_filter */ @@ -132,9 +132,10 @@ function htmlpure_getDefaultConfig( &$htmlp_version, $pObject=NULL ){ global $gBitSystem; $config = HTMLPurifier_Config::createDefault(); -$config->set( 'HTML.DefinitionID', BIT_ROOT_PATH ); -$config->set('HTML.DefinitionRev', 1); -$config->set('Cache.DefinitionImpl', null); // remove this later! + // Necessary setup for custom configuration I think. http://htmlpurifier.org/docs/enduser-customize.html + //$config->set( 'HTML.DefinitionID', BIT_ROOT_PATH ); + //$config->set('HTML.DefinitionRev', 1); + //$config->set('Cache.DefinitionImpl', null); // remove this later! // Set the cache path @@ -175,8 +176,8 @@ $config->set('Cache.DefinitionImpl', null); // remove this later! $css->info['left'] = new HTMLPurifier_AttrDef_CSS_Composite(array( new HTMLPurifier_AttrDef_CSS_Length())); $css->info['bottom'] = new HTMLPurifier_AttrDef_CSS_Composite(array( new HTMLPurifier_AttrDef_CSS_Length())); $css->info['right'] = new HTMLPurifier_AttrDef_CSS_Composite(array( new HTMLPurifier_AttrDef_CSS_Length())); -$def =& $config->getHTMLDefinition(); -$def->addAttribute('a', 'target', 'Enum#_blank,_self,_target,_top'); +//$def =& $config->getHTMLDefinition(); +//$def->addAttribute('a', 'target', 'Enum#_blank,_self,_target,_top'); } else { if ($gBitSystem->getConfig('htmlpure_disable_extern') == 'y') { $config->set('URI.DisableExternal', true); |
